Meeting notes — Larkspur release sync

Discussed the query planner regression in Larkspur 4.2: joins on wide fan-out tables now pick nested loops over hash joins, inflating p95 latency. Root cause traced to the new cardinality estimator. Fix is staged behind a flag; rollout blocked pending benchmarks. Escalations on this item should go to the owner named below.

approver of hahaf-hahaf = Druion Druius Kasax Eliox

The current three-year supply contract with Varenholt Components expires at quarter end. Procurement has completed a structured review of pricing, defect rates, and delivery reliability, all of which remain within agreed tolerances. Alternative suppliers in the Delmere corridor were benchmarked; none matched Varenholt's lead times without material cost increases. Legal has flagged two indexation clauses requiring renegotiation. We recommend renewal with amended terms. The following note is provided in confidence for board members only.

confidential, bagap-yadup: Keliusax Logistics plans to raise the Oliius list price by 20.8 percent in February. The finance team signed off on a budget of $471.3 million for Project Casdor. The renewal with Oliionix Systems closes at $291.0 million a year, 30.1 percent below the last contract. Project Istius slips by two quarters because of the audit delay.

Subject: Master copies — Brindleford run

Dispatch,

The master copies for the Quillstone Print order are boxed and sealed at the front desk. Driver should collect before 09:30 and go straight to Quillstone's Brindleford shop — no other stops. Do not leave the box unattended at any point. The hand-over instruction for the courier follows below.

drop instructions, hahip-badug: the quenox ralath courier leaves the kaseth fraiel rusiel tameth belys istdor ralion giliel ledger at gate 7830 under passcode 165413

Prototype Workshop — access notes for team assistants. The workshop (Room G-4, Thistlebank Annexe) houses the 3D printers and the Corvell milling rig. Assistants may book sessions for their teams but must not operate machinery themselves. Safety glasses are on the rack by the door; sign the usage sheet on entry. Keep the roller door shut during print runs. Unlock the main door with the code below.

staff pass of yajeg-yahaf = bdg-LMTGO-3